The Enterprise Architect is a senior account position, responsible for providing enterprise and solution architecture leadership to a key Federal Government customer. This role requires deep expertise in designing and governing custom Azure-based solutions, with a strong emphasis on identity management, security, and compliance. The Account Architect ensures consistent architectural governance across current and future states, working collaboratively with stakeholders to drive innovation, optimise IT environments and mitigate risk.

The Account Architect will work closely with senior account stakeholders to ensure technology solutions align with the Protective Security Policy Framework, Information Security Manual and other government security standards.
